Psalms 118:17 — Bible Verse (KJV)

“I shall not die, but live, and declare the works of the Lord.”

Psalms 118:17 WEB — World English Bible (2000)

“I will not die, but live, and declare Yah’s works.”

Psalms 118:17 — World English Bible

Psalms 118:17 ASV — American Standard Version (1901)

“I shall not die, but live, And declare the works of Jehovah.”

Psalms 118:17 — American Standard Version

Psalms 118:17 YLT — Young's Literal Translation (1862)

“I do not die, but live, And recount the works of Jah,”

Psalms 118:17 — Young's Literal Translation

Psalms 118:17 DBY — Darby Translation (1890)

“ I shall not die, but live, and declare the works of Jah.”

Psalms 118:17 — Darby Translation

Psalms 118:17 GEN — Geneva Bible (1599)

“I shall not die, but liue, and declare the woorkes of the Lord.”
